Elanco Board Commences Process To Amend Corporate Governing Documents
Portfolio Pulse from Benzinga Newsdesk
Elanco's Board has begun the process to amend its corporate governing documents. The Board plans to seek shareholder approval at the 2024 Annual Meeting for amendments to the Articles of Incorporation. These amendments will start a process to declassify the Board of Directors, allow shareholders to amend the Bylaws, and permit shareholders to call special meetings under certain circumstances.
